Transaction 24f3911e6ec1a812eef77857dfd81c4434590c22fb71fa08699cf10867c64b92
1 Input
1 Output
-
24f3911e6ec1a812eef77857dfd81c4434590c22fb71fa08699cf10867c64b92:0
- value
- 106949
- script pubkey
- OP_0 OP_PUSHBYTES_20 e0ab697651d0e2b8a91a1a1b3ebb9d8c6ccc4ae6
- address
- bc1quz4kjaj36r3t32g6rgdnawua33kvcjhxct9pwv